Interesting historical perspective. Thanks for the pdf. The metformin we now have is a synthetic derivative and not of natural origin. Yes, guanidine is toxic and the weed which contains it, which can be ordered online in dried form, should not be used to make tea for ingestion. It will damage the liver.
